Check out why motorcycles make traveling easier in Phl

Motorcycles have revolutionized the way Filipinos travel in the country. They made commuting stress-free, safe, and enjoyable, especially since it is a viable long-term investment and gives a one-of-a-kind experience.

Amid the new normal, experts say that staying at home remains the best way to keep yourself and others from contracting COVID-19. However, some, especially front liners, still need to go out to travel for their essential needs.  

To cater to their commuting needs, authorities are eyeing to gradually increase the 50% seating capacity cap by 5%-10%. This development combined with the heightened restrictions for GCQ, means more commuters can use these transportation modes. 

However, the risk of contracting the virus remains possible as they are enclosed in small spaces and can still encounter other commuters riding with them. The more closely people interact with each other and the longer that interaction, the higher the risk of transmission, says the Center for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C). 

One standout vehicle, on the other hand, makes it possible for anyone to travel solo and safely—the motorcycles. Nowadays, these two-wheelers are considered the ‘all-around-ride’ of the new normal, helping commuters travel to work, run errands, take short, leisurely trips, or even run a business. For many Filipinos, motorcycles are all these and more!
